diff options
| -rw-r--r-- | src/librustc/session/config.rs | 6 | ||||
| -rw-r--r-- | src/librustc/session/mod.rs | 3 |
2 files changed, 0 insertions, 9 deletions
diff --git a/src/librustc/session/config.rs b/src/librustc/session/config.rs index 54d9e24bbc0..9d25d1cad6f 100644 --- a/src/librustc/session/config.rs +++ b/src/librustc/session/config.rs @@ -1233,8 +1233,6 @@ options! {DebuggingOptions, DebuggingSetter, basic_debugging_options, "for every macro invocation, print its name and arguments"), debug_macros: bool = (false, parse_bool, [TRACKED], "emit line numbers debug info inside macros"), - enable_nonzeroing_move_hints: bool = (false, parse_bool, [TRACKED], - "force nonzeroing move optimization on"), keep_hygiene_data: bool = (false, parse_bool, [UNTRACKED], "don't clear the hygiene data after analysis"), keep_ast: bool = (false, parse_bool, [UNTRACKED], @@ -3154,10 +3152,6 @@ mod tests { assert!(reference.dep_tracking_hash() != opts.dep_tracking_hash()); opts = reference.clone(); - opts.debugging_opts.enable_nonzeroing_move_hints = true; - assert!(reference.dep_tracking_hash() != opts.dep_tracking_hash()); - - opts = reference.clone(); opts.debugging_opts.show_span = Some(String::from("abc")); assert!(reference.dep_tracking_hash() != opts.dep_tracking_hash()); diff --git a/src/librustc/session/mod.rs b/src/librustc/session/mod.rs index 77a1129f66d..7b8bbbf4a10 100644 --- a/src/librustc/session/mod.rs +++ b/src/librustc/session/mod.rs @@ -624,9 +624,6 @@ impl Session { pub fn unstable_options(&self) -> bool { self.opts.debugging_opts.unstable_options } - pub fn nonzeroing_move_hints(&self) -> bool { - self.opts.debugging_opts.enable_nonzeroing_move_hints - } pub fn overflow_checks(&self) -> bool { self.opts .cg |
